450/// An individual rate limit.
451#[derive(Debug)]
452pub struct RateLimit {
453    pub limit: usize,
454    pub remaining: usize,
455    pub reset: DateTime<Utc>,
456}
457
458impl RateLimit {
459    fn from_headers(resource: &str, headers: &HeaderMap<HeaderValue>) -> Result<Self> {
460        let limit =
461            get_header(&format!("anthropic-ratelimit-{resource}-limit"), headers)?.parse()?;
462        let remaining = get_header(
463            &format!("anthropic-ratelimit-{resource}-remaining"),
464            headers,
465        )?
466        .parse()?;
467        let reset = DateTime::parse_from_rfc3339(get_header(
468            &format!("anthropic-ratelimit-{resource}-reset"),
469            headers,
470        )?)?
471        .to_utc();
472
473        Ok(Self {
474            limit,
475            remaining,
476            reset,
477        })
478    }
479}
480
481/// <https://docs.anthropic.com/en/api/rate-limits#response-headers>
482#[derive(Debug)]
483pub struct RateLimitInfo {
484    pub retry_after: Option<Duration>,
485    pub requests: Option<RateLimit>,
486    pub tokens: Option<RateLimit>,
487    pub input_tokens: Option<RateLimit>,
488    pub output_tokens: Option<RateLimit>,
489}
490
491impl RateLimitInfo {
492    fn from_headers(headers: &HeaderMap<HeaderValue>) -> Self {
493        // Check if any rate limit headers exist
494        let has_rate_limit_headers = headers
495            .keys()
496            .any(|k| k == "retry-after" || k.as_str().starts_with("anthropic-ratelimit-"));
497
498        if !has_rate_limit_headers {
499            return Self {
500                retry_after: None,
501                requests: None,
502                tokens: None,
503                input_tokens: None,
504                output_tokens: None,
505            };
506        }
507
508        Self {
509            retry_after: parse_retry_after(headers),
510            requests: RateLimit::from_headers("requests", headers).ok(),
511            tokens: RateLimit::from_headers("tokens", headers).ok(),
512            input_tokens: RateLimit::from_headers("input-tokens", headers).ok(),
513            output_tokens: RateLimit::from_headers("output-tokens", headers).ok(),
514        }
515    }
516}
517
518/// Parses the Retry-After header value as an integer number of seconds (anthropic always uses
519/// seconds). Note that other services might specify an HTTP date or some other format for this
520/// header. Returns `None` if the header is not present or cannot be parsed.
521pub fn parse_retry_after(headers: &HeaderMap<HeaderValue>) -> Option<Duration> {
522    headers
523        .get("retry-after")
524        .and_then(|v| v.to_str().ok())
525        .and_then(|v| v.parse::<u64>().ok())
526        .map(Duration::from_secs)
527}
528
529fn get_header<'a>(key: &str, headers: &'a HeaderMap) -> anyhow::Result<&'a str> {
530    Ok(headers
531        .get(key)
532        .with_context(|| format!("missing header `{key}`"))?
533        .to_str()?)
534}

536pub async fn stream_completion_with_rate_limit_info(
537    client: &dyn HttpClient,
538    api_url: &str,
539    api_key: &str,
540    request: Request,
541    beta_headers: Option<String>,
542) -> Result<
543    (
544        BoxStream<'static, Result<Event, AnthropicError>>,
545        Option<RateLimitInfo>,
546    ),
547    AnthropicError,
548> {
549    let request = StreamingRequest {
550        base: request,
551        stream: true,
552    };
553    let uri = format!("{api_url}/v1/messages");
554
555    let mut request_builder = HttpRequest::builder()
556        .method(Method::POST)
557        .uri(uri)
558        .header("Anthropic-Version", "2023-06-01")
559        .header("X-Api-Key", api_key.trim())
560        .header("Content-Type", "application/json");
561
562    if let Some(beta_headers) = beta_headers {
563        request_builder = request_builder.header("Anthropic-Beta", beta_headers);
564    }
565
566    let serialized_request =
567        serde_json::to_string(&request).map_err(AnthropicError::SerializeRequest)?;
568    let request = request_builder
569        .body(AsyncBody::from(serialized_request))
570        .map_err(AnthropicError::BuildRequestBody)?;
571
572    let mut response = client
573        .send(request)
574        .await
575        .map_err(AnthropicError::HttpSend)?;
576    let rate_limits = RateLimitInfo::from_headers(response.headers());
577    if response.status().is_success() {
578        let reader = BufReader::new(response.into_body());
579        let stream = reader
580            .lines()
581            .filter_map(|line| async move {
582                match line {
583                    Ok(line) => {
584                        let line = line.strip_prefix("data: ")?;
585                        match serde_json::from_str(line) {
586                            Ok(response) => Some(Ok(response)),
587                            Err(error) => Some(Err(AnthropicError::DeserializeResponse(error))),
588                        }
589                    }
590                    Err(error) => Some(Err(AnthropicError::ReadResponse(error))),
591                }
592            })
593            .boxed();
594        Ok((stream, Some(rate_limits)))
595    } else if response.status().as_u16() == 529 {
596        Err(AnthropicError::ServerOverloaded {
597            retry_after: rate_limits.retry_after,
598        })
599    } else if let Some(retry_after) = rate_limits.retry_after {
600        Err(AnthropicError::RateLimit { retry_after })
601    } else {
602        let mut body = String::new();
603        response
604            .body_mut()
605            .read_to_string(&mut body)
606            .await
607            .map_err(AnthropicError::ReadResponse)?;
608
609        match serde_json::from_str::<Event>(&body) {
610            Ok(Event::Error { error }) => Err(AnthropicError::ApiError(error)),
611            Ok(_) | Err(_) => Err(AnthropicError::HttpResponseError {
612                status_code: response.status(),
613                message: body,
614            }),
615        }
616    }
617}

902/// An Anthropic API error code.
903/// <https://docs.anthropic.com/en/api/errors#http-errors>
904#[derive(Debug, PartialEq, Eq, Clone, Copy, EnumString)]
905#[strum(serialize_all = "snake_case")]
906pub enum ApiErrorCode {
907    /// 400 - `invalid_request_error`: There was an issue with the format or content of your request.
908    InvalidRequestError,
909    /// 401 - `authentication_error`: There's an issue with your API key.
910    AuthenticationError,
911    /// 403 - `permission_error`: Your API key does not have permission to use the specified resource.
912    PermissionError,
913    /// 404 - `not_found_error`: The requested resource was not found.
914    NotFoundError,
915    /// 413 - `request_too_large`: Request exceeds the maximum allowed number of bytes.
916    RequestTooLarge,
917    /// 429 - `rate_limit_error`: Your account has hit a rate limit.
918    RateLimitError,
919    /// 500 - `api_error`: An unexpected error has occurred internal to Anthropic's systems.
920    ApiError,
921    /// 529 - `overloaded_error`: Anthropic's API is temporarily overloaded.
922    OverloadedError,
923}
924
925impl ApiError {
926    pub fn code(&self) -> Option<ApiErrorCode> {
927        ApiErrorCode::from_str(&self.error_type).ok()
928    }
929
930    pub fn is_rate_limit_error(&self) -> bool {
931        matches!(self.error_type.as_str(), "rate_limit_error")
932    }
933
934    pub fn match_window_exceeded(&self) -> Option<u64> {
935        let Some(ApiErrorCode::InvalidRequestError) = self.code() else {
936            return None;
937        };
938
939        parse_prompt_too_long(&self.message)
940    }
941}
942
943pub fn parse_prompt_too_long(message: &str) -> Option<u64> {
944    message
945        .strip_prefix("prompt is too long: ")?
946        .split_once(" tokens")?
947        .0
948        .parse()
949        .ok()
950}
951
952#[test]
953fn test_match_window_exceeded() {
954    let error = ApiError {
955        error_type: "invalid_request_error".to_string(),
956        message: "prompt is too long: 220000 tokens > 200000".to_string(),
957    };
958    assert_eq!(error.match_window_exceeded(), Some(220_000));
959
960    let error = ApiError {
961        error_type: "invalid_request_error".to_string(),
962        message: "prompt is too long: 1234953 tokens".to_string(),
963    };
964    assert_eq!(error.match_window_exceeded(), Some(1234953));
965
966    let error = ApiError {
967        error_type: "invalid_request_error".to_string(),
968        message: "not a prompt length error".to_string(),
969    };
970    assert_eq!(error.match_window_exceeded(), None);
971
972    let error = ApiError {
973        error_type: "rate_limit_error".to_string(),
974        message: "prompt is too long: 12345 tokens".to_string(),
975    };
976    assert_eq!(error.match_window_exceeded(), None);
977
978    let error = ApiError {
979        error_type: "invalid_request_error".to_string(),
980        message: "prompt is too long: invalid tokens".to_string(),
981    };
982    assert_eq!(error.match_window_exceeded(), None);
983}
